A serious traffic accident that took place on the La Jita road in Cienfuegos resulted in a driver who was severely injured but managed to survive after a head-on collision with a truck.

According to the information that emerged in the Facebook group "ACCIDENTES BUSES & CAMIONES por más experiencia y menos víctimas!", the incident occurred on Wednesday night, around 11:30 PM.

Initial reports detail that a truck was struck by a trailer that was traveling behind it, resulting in a violent head-on collision.

The patrol car 313 was the first to arrive at the scene, where the agents assisted the injured and confirmed that the driver of the trailer had become trapped among the metal.

Thanks to the swift intervention of the rescue and salvage teams, who acted despite the complexity of the situation, the driver was extracted alive from the vehicle. He was subsequently rushed to a hospital, where he received specialized medical care.

The accident generated moments of tension and shock among those present, who described the survival of the driver as a true miracle.

So far, the authorities have not provided any additional details about the condition of the injured person or the causes that led to the incident.

Facebook / BUS & TRUCK ACCIDENTS for more experience and fewer victims!

The forum participants pointed to a lack of sleep as the cause of numerous accidents of this kind on the Island. Drivers who have to drive at night cannot rest peacefully afterwards due to the instability in the electrical supply.

"People are experiencing very poor sleep quality due to the blackouts, it's sad," commented an internet user.

The most common causes of traffic accidents in Cuba include poor road conditions, the deterioration of the vehicle fleet, and reckless behavior behind the wheel.

Additionally, mechanical failures,
speeding and inadequate signage have been reported as contributing factors. According to statistics, human factors are responsible for 92% of accidents in the country.

Although efforts have been made to improve road safety, Cuban authorities have not implemented substantial measures to address the structural problem of traffic accidents.

The road infrastructure remains in poor condition, and preventive maintenance is insufficient. This has been classified as an urgent problem that requires immediate attention.
